The Cottage Ashmore Early Learning Centre is looking for a warm, passionate and enthusiastic qualified Educator to join our beautiful little team in either a permanent part-time or casual position.
We are a small, family-owned and operated, boutique early learning centre nestled in the leafy streets of Ashmore. With just three rooms and 45 children per day, we pride ourselves on being a true home away from home – where our children, families and educators are genuinely known, valued and cared for.

What you'll need
- Diploma of Early Childhood Education and Care, Certificate III, or actively working towards an approved qualification
- Current Working with Children Check / Blue Card
- Current First Aid, CPR, Asthma and Anaphylaxis qualifications, or willingness to obtain
Geccco child safety training
- Knowledge of the EYLF and National Quality Standards
- Great communication and relationship-building skills
- Reliability, organisation and a genuine love for working with children
